O R D E R
This petition has been filed seeking a direction, to direct the learned Sessions Judge, (Special Court under SC/ST Act) Tiruvannamalai to accept the surrender of the petitioners herein in connection with Crime No.1152 of 2019 on the file of the Inspector of Police, Tiruvannamalai East Police Station, Tiruvannamalai and to consider the bail petition on the same day itself.
2.In view of the amendments made in the Scheduled Castes and the Scheduled Tribes (Prevention of Atrocities) Act, 1989, this Court is of the view that the usual directions that were issued by this Court cannot be issued routinely in all cases. Therefore, the petitioners are directed to surrender before the trial Court within a period of two we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order and on such surrender, the https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/
learned Sessions Judge, (Special Court under SC/ST Act) Tiruvannamalai shall deal with the matter on the same day on merits and in accordance with law, after issuing notice to the victims under Section 15(A) of the SC/ST Act. 3.This Criminal Original Petition is disposed of with the above directions.
